Usage

Virtual environment

It is always recommended to use a virtual environment for each Python project. Use your preferred environment manager, or create one with:

python -m venv venv

Activate it on Windows with venv\Scripts\activate, or on macOS/Linux with source venv/bin/activate.

Installation

Install the package and its core dependencies:

pip install -e .

Optional extras are available depending on your use case:

pip install -e ".[dev]"   # Development tools (ruff, mypy, pytest, …)
pip install -e ".[docs]"  # Documentation build (sphinx, …)

Development

Install the pre-commit hooks after cloning:

pre-commit install

When you commit, ruff will lint and format your code. If it makes corrections the commit will be aborted so you can review the changes — just commit again once you are happy.

Run the test suite with:

pytest

Compatibility

processor_tools requires Python 3.11 or later and is tested on Python 3.11, 3.12, and 3.13.

Licence

processor_tools is released under the GNU Lesser General Public License v3 (LGPLv3). See the LICENSE file for the full licence text.

Authors

processor_tools is developed and maintained by the MetEOR Toolkit Team.
